How much does it cost to rent a home in Alief?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Alief 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,448 | $850 | $1,800 |
Alief 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,157 | $1,595 | $4,700 |
Alief 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,500 | $2,500 | $2,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Alief
What type of rentals are currently available in Alief?
There are currently 43 Apartments for Rent in Alief, TX with pricing that ranges from $670 to $3,563. There are also 37 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Alief ranging from $742 to $4,700.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Alief?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Alief ranges from $742 to $4,700 with an average monthly rent of $1,812.
